Why focus on EV/Rec Rev? Because recurring revenue is where the overwhelming
majority, if not more than 100% of free cash flow, is derived for a Software company.
We believe that disciplined acquirers always consider EV/Rec Rev in M&A, though they may
assign incremental strategic value to an acquisition target. We believe that if an acquirer
has confidence in the cash flow that could be generated from the recurring revenue of a
potential acquisition, much of the acquisition risk can be mitigated if the price reflects an
